@ellisonbg The only reason why we had to do this was because of the new community link at the top of the page, the bar items would collide with the logo on the left. An alternative to having the community landing page on the top bar would be to add it to the community section on the about page. We could also make it so that as the bar scales down in resolution, we could change the font size and width between the tab bar items.

I want to clarify - I don't think the solution in this case is one of
visual design. We simply have too much content trying to be important in
the header. Fixing that will require us having less content in the header
that is trying to be important. Options:
- Just removing stuff.
- Using nesting in our website layout rather than a flat heirarchy. Then
the site nag bar would have dropdown menus in some cases.

For the time being, I think we should take down the community page from the website until I can take a pass at the page's design (if we need an entire page for it) and figure out where it should be nested in the navigation. Currently, I think that the card design it is using is kind of confusing for this particular situation.
Ana and I were thinking that the page should give the user all of the different means of communications (like it currently is) but displayed different and give the user some context on what mean of communication is used for what. If you visited it right now blindly as someone who has never gotten in contact with the Jupyter community, it is very confusing on where to post questions, suggestions and what each website does for us specifically.
This would also fix the navigation bar issue we are having with the hamburger icon for the time being while we restructure the navigation bar.
